Description
Basingstoke and Deane Borough Council (the council) is committed to provide first class services and facilities and to protecting our most vulnerable residents. The council are seeking to commission pilots for social inclusion and homelessness services for 2017- 2019 to best meet local needs and deliver positive outcomes. The pilots have come about following agreement between the council and Hampshire County Council (HCC), whereby grant funding previously attributable to Supporting People will be combined with the council's own revenue resources. The aims and objectives of the services will be: (i) To provide a flexible and responsive crisis intervention and prevention service to vulnerable people with support needs who are homeless or at risk of becoming homeless that improves health and wellbeing, supports social inclusion and reduces the likelihood of them needing adult social care services. (ii) To provide holistic support that prevents homelessness and repeat homelessness, and the loss of independence through tenancy breakdown, hospital admission, custody or other forms of institutionalised care. (iii) To target individuals and families at an early stage and provide interventions which prevent escalation of need and sustain an individual's current housing situation where it is safe to do so. (iv) To enable people to develop their capacity to live independently so as to be able to maintain independent accommodation without the need for intensive support at the earliest appropriate opportunity. (v) Support people who are in housing crisis with support needs during a period of change in their life/condition/circumstances with the express aim of increasing their level of independence. The tender consists of four Lots, for each of the services required and these are as follows: • Lot 1 - Social Inclusion Partnership Fundraising, Income Generation and Campaigns • Lot 2 - Emergency Access Homelessness Accommodation and Support • Lot 3 - Community Floating Support and Homelessness Prevention • Lot 4 - Making Every Adult Matter (MEAM) Rough Sleeper Outreach The council proposes to enter into contract(s) with the successful tenderer(s) of each Lot for a period of 2 years, with an option to extend for two further periods of 12 months each. Tenderers can bid for one or more Lots.
